Touring cycling routes around Madruzzo traverse the scenic Trentino region of Italy, characterized by the expansive Valle del Sarca and Valle dei Laghi. The landscape features a mix of lush apple orchards, vineyards, and unique geological formations like the Marocche di Dro, a stony desert. Numerous natural lakes, including Lake Cavedine, dot the area, providing diverse backdrops for cycling. The terrain varies from well-maintained cycle paths along river valleys to routes with significant elevation gains.

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es around Madruzzo?

The touring cycling routes around Madruzzo offer a diverse landscape. You'll find well-maintained cycle paths, particularly along the Valle del Sarca, winding through lush apple orchards and vineyards. The area also features unique geological formations like the Marocche di Dro, a stony desert, and routes with significant elevation gains, especially those exploring the wider Valle dei Laghi.

Are there any eas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ners in Madruzzo?

Yes, Madruzzo offers options for less experienced cyclists. Out of the 20 touring cycling routes available, 4 are classified as easy. These typically involve gentler gradients and well-maintained surfaces, often passing through the scenic orchards and vineyards of the valley.

What are some notable natural features or landmarks I can see along the cycling routes?

Cycling around Madruzzo offers views of several striking natural features and landmarks. You can experience the unique stony desert landscape of the Marocche di Dro, or enjoy the serene beauty of Lake Cavedine. The routes also often pass by historical sites such as Castel Drena and offer glimpses of Lake Toblino with its romantic castle. For a deeper dive into the region's natural wonders, consider visiting La Cosina Cave or exploring the Soprasasso Military Tunnel (1915).

Are there any circular touring cycling routes in the Madruzzo area?

Yes, several routes are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. For example, the Climb of the Marocche di Dro – View of Lake Cavedine loop from Sarche is a moderate 24.3 km circular route offering views of the Marocche di Dro and Lake Cavedine. Another option is the challenging View of Lake Cavedine – Lake Cavedine loop from Sarche, which is a longer 91.9 km path exploring the diverse scenery around Lake Cavedine.

What is the best time of year to go touring cycling in Madruzzo?

The best time for touring cycling in Madruzzo is typically during the sp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October) months. During these periods, the weather is generally mild and pleasant, with less intense heat than summer and beautiful seasonal colors in the orchards and vineyards. Summer can also be enjoyable, but be prepared for warmer temperatures, especially in July and August.

Are there any challenging touring cycling routes for experienced cyclists?

Absolutely. For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, Madruzzo offers several difficult routes with significant elevation gains. For instance, the Sarca Gorge Cycle Path – View of the Sarca Gorge loop from Sarche is a demanding 47.9 km route with over 1200 meters of elevation gain. Another challenging option is the Sarca Gorge Cycle Path – View of the Sarca Gorge loop from Lasino, which spans 107.1 km with nearly 2000 meters of ascent.

Can I access the cycling routes using public transport with my bike?

The Trentino region generally has good public transport links, and some services, particularly regional trains and certain buses, allow bikes, often with a dedicated bike carriage or a small fee. It's advisable to check the specific public transport provider's website (e.g., Trentino Trasporti) for their bike transport policies, schedules, and any necessary reservations, especially during peak season, to plan your journey to the starting points of the routes.

Are there any waterfalls along the touring cycling routes in Madruzzo?

Yes, the Valle del Sarca Cycle Path, which is a significant draw for touring cyclists in the Madruzzo area, follows the Sarca River. This river is known for showcasing its hydropower and features notable waterfalls in certain sections, adding to the scenic beauty of the ride.
